The Gallery
The Gallery is a first-person puzzle game where every painting holds a secret. Explore a mysterious art museum, solve observation-based riddles, and unlock new rooms by deciphering clues hidden within the artwork. Will you uncover the truth behind the gallery?

About The Gallery
The Gallery is a Casual, and Free to Play game developed by NanningsGames. On 3/25/2025, it was released on the Steam Store by NanningsGames.
It can be played and ran on Windows systems. At the moment, there is no confirmed information regarding Steam Deck support for this game.
